What makes these widgets so appealing? For starters, they’re incredibly straightforward. Many apps, like the one developed by Kaustav Ghosh, are designed with simplicity at their core. You can often create a new note with just a couple of taps – a quick input, a tap to add, and voilà! It’s right there, visible and ready.
Beyond just basic text, many of these sticky note widgets offer a surprising amount of flexibility. You can often customize the color and even the shape of your notes, making them blend seamlessly with your phone’s aesthetic or stand out as urgent reminders. Some even allow for handwriting or image insertion, turning your digital sticky notes into mini canvases for quick sketches or visual cues.

For those who juggle multiple devices, the ability to sync notes across platforms is a real lifesaver. While some versions might be tied to specific ecosystems, the idea of jotting something down on your phone and seeing it later on your tablet or computer is incredibly efficient. It ensures that your important information is always where you need it.
Of course, like any digital tool, there are nuances. Keeping your app updated is key, especially if you rely on cloud syncing. Older Android versions might have limitations, meaning notes might stay local to your device. But for most modern Android users, the experience is designed to be smooth and reliable.
